Optegra Announces Senior Appointment

21 March 2011

Optegra, the leading specialist provider of ophthalmic services in the UK, has strengthened its management team with the appointment of leading ophthalmic surgeon, Mr Rob Morris, as Medical Director.

Mr Rob Morris has been a Consultant Ophthalmic Surgeon at Southampton University Teaching Hospital since 1991. He specialises in cataract and refractive surgery (including Refractive Lens Exchange) as well as the management of complex squints. He has a strong commitment to training young doctors and has chaired the Wessex Deanery Education Committee and been Regional Adviser for Wessex for the Royal College of Ophthalmologists in the past.

Working in laser vision correction since 1994, Rob is a renowned expert in LASIK, LASEK and Wavefront treatments and has worked as a lead surgeon across Optegra’s Surrey and Solent hospitals since their opening. Rob will now provide clinical input into Optegra’s operations and strategic planning as part of his new role as Medical Director.

Gareth Steer, Managing Director at Optegra, said: “We are delighted to announce this senior appointment which is part of an exciting development plan for Optegra. Rob Morris has been integral to the growth of our Surrey and Solent eye hospitals and will be a vital addition to the senior management team as we continue to build a national and international footprint of hospitals.
